    Loosen the old hose clamp and pull the old hose off cut the end of the new hose off slip a dog ear pressure clamp on the hose slip the new hose end it onto the Stove fuel line and clamp it down.
    I don't remember what size clamp it is most likely pretty small.
    I may have just used the old clamp by lightly prying at it expanding it to take off the pressure for reuse.
    The MSR Whisperlite metal fuel tube is of a larger diameter so this hose will not work on it..
    I did the same thing to an old Coleman Apex II but that was a more complicated process and sort of came out Frankensteinish looking but it worked Now I can use a Primus ErgoPump and Sigg bottles as well as Isobutane and Butane with an adapter.
